Transaction 7405ea0bd355857dc7f88ad63f1ee97191702e50a8d6a3be9d39c54d30a15830
1 Input
1 Output
-
7405ea0bd355857dc7f88ad63f1ee97191702e50a8d6a3be9d39c54d30a15830:0
- value
- 17594780
- script pubkey
- OP_0 OP_PUSHBYTES_20 c149e6f1215c6e9be7b00f116e06ff3ceff85a25
- address
- bc1qc9y7dufpt3hfheaspugkuphl8nhlsk39k9wy98